  • Applications

    Arabinogalactan, CAS 9036-66-2, is a water-soluble polysaccharide with broad applications across industries: it is used as a thickener, stabilizer, and texture modifier in foods and beverages; serves as a thickener and stabilizer in cosmetics and personal care formulations; functions as an excipient, binder, and stabilizer in pharmaceutical formulations; acts as a viscosity modifier and binder in coatings, inks, and polymer systems; and serves as a carrier or matrix for flavors, fragrances, or active ingredients in food and personal care products, depending on regulatory limits and formulation.
